Weird keyboard issue - suggestions?
 
Hi everybody - new here (duh), but I DID search first & didn't find anything. That said... having an odd issue: on a few keys, when dialing, they also enter other characters along with the ones I pressed. For instance: when I dial the "4" key, it enters"42", dialing "3" gets me "Gr", "1" gets me "1#", and so on with a few other keys. Any ideas? Re: Weird keyboard issue - suggestions?
 
Keyboard issues such as that are common with devices that have been in a high moisture environment, even left on a bathroom counter during a hot shower or bath.
It's more common than you think.

You could try replacing the circuitry under the keyboard, which is the main board. There's not much other you can do.

And for moisture damage you'll very rarely see the Liquid Damage Indicator turn red... for moisture.
Complete dunks in liquid, yes.
